Disc Golf Disc Types: Drivers, mid-range discs, and putters differ in maximum flight distances

In the world of disc golf, understanding the different types of discs and their respective flight distances is crucial for players looking to optimize their game. Drivers, mid-range discs, and putters each serve a unique purpose and are designed to travel varying distances.

Drivers are the powerhouses of disc golf, engineered to cover long distances with minimal effort. These discs typically have a sharp, beveled edge and a pronounced lip, which allows them to cut through the air more efficiently. When thrown with the right technique, drivers can easily surpass 400 feet, with some high-performance models reaching distances of over 500 feet.

Mid-range discs, on the other hand, are designed for versatility and control. They have a more rounded edge and a flatter profile compared to drivers, which makes them easier to throw accurately. Mid-range discs are ideal for shots that require a balance between distance and precision, typically covering distances between 200 and 400 feet.

Putters are the shortest-flying discs in disc golf, but they play a critical role in the game. These discs have a very flat profile and a rounded edge, which provides maximum stability and control during short-range shots. Putters are essential for navigating obstacles and making precise shots on the green, usually traveling distances of up to 100 feet.

When selecting discs for their game, players should consider their skill level, playing style, and the specific requirements of the course. By understanding the unique characteristics and flight distances of drivers, mid-range discs, and putters, disc golf enthusiasts can build a well-rounded collection of discs that will help them excel on the course.

Disc Specifications: Weight, speed, glide, and turn ratings influence a disc's maximum distance

The maximum distance a disc golf disc can travel is significantly influenced by its specifications, including weight, speed, glide, and turn ratings. These factors work together to determine how far and how accurately a disc can be thrown.

Weight is a crucial factor in disc golf. Lighter discs are generally easier to throw and can travel longer distances, but they may be more susceptible to wind interference. Heavier discs, on the other hand, are more stable in windy conditions but require more power to throw and may not travel as far.

Speed ratings indicate how fast a disc can travel through the air. Discs with higher speed ratings are designed for players with faster throwing speeds and can cover greater distances. However, they may also be more difficult to control and require more precise throws.

Glide is the measure of how long a disc stays in the air after it is thrown. Discs with higher glide ratings tend to stay aloft longer, which can contribute to greater distance. They also tend to be more stable and easier to control, making them suitable for players of all skill levels.

Turn ratings refer to the tendency of a disc to turn to the right during flight when thrown by a right-handed player using a backhand throw. Discs with higher turn ratings will turn more sharply, which can be advantageous for certain types of throws but may also make them more difficult to control and reduce their maximum distance.

In conclusion, the maximum distance a disc golf disc can travel is determined by a combination of its weight, speed, glide, and turn ratings. Players should consider these factors when selecting discs for their games and choose discs that match their throwing style and the conditions they will be playing in.

Throwing Techniques: Proper grip, stance, and release angle can optimize distance in disc golf throws

To maximize distance in disc golf throws, mastering the proper grip is essential. The most common grip for distance throws is the "power grip," where the index finger is placed on the rim of the disc, and the remaining fingers are curled underneath. This grip allows for a firm hold and efficient transfer of energy from the hand to the disc. Additionally, the thumb should be placed on top of the disc to provide stability and control during the throw.

The stance is another critical factor in optimizing distance. A balanced and stable stance is necessary to generate power and accuracy. The feet should be shoulder-width apart, with the back foot parallel to the target and the front foot pointing slightly towards it. The knees should be slightly bent, and the weight should be distributed evenly between both feet. This stance allows for a smooth and powerful rotation of the body during the throw.

The release angle is also crucial for maximizing distance. A flat release angle, where the disc is released parallel to the ground, is ideal for distance throws. This angle allows the disc to glide smoothly through the air and reduces the chances of it flipping or wobbling. To achieve a flat release angle, the thrower should extend their arm fully and release the disc with a flick of the wrist, ensuring that the disc is released with a level trajectory.

In addition to these techniques, it's important to consider the type of disc being used. Distance drivers are designed specifically for maximizing distance and typically have a sharp rim and a pointed nose. These discs are more stable and can handle higher speeds, making them ideal for long throws. When choosing a distance driver, it's essential to consider factors such as speed, glide, turn, and fade to find the disc that best suits the thrower's style and preferences.

Finally, practice and consistency are key to improving distance in disc golf throws. Regular practice allows the thrower to develop muscle memory and fine-tune their technique. It's also important to be patient and persistent, as mastering the proper grip, stance, and release angle takes time and dedication. By focusing on these techniques and consistently practicing, disc golf players can optimize their distance throws and improve their overall game.

Environmental Factors: Wind conditions, elevation changes, and obstacles affect the flight distance of discs

Wind conditions play a significant role in disc golf, as they can drastically alter the flight path and distance of a disc. A headwind will slow down the disc and reduce its flight distance, while a tailwind will speed it up and increase the distance. Sidewinds can cause the disc to drift off course, making it challenging to achieve the desired distance and accuracy. Players must learn to read the wind and adjust their throws accordingly to maximize their distance and control.

Elevation changes also impact the flight distance of discs. Throwing from a higher elevation can increase the distance, as the disc will have more time to gain speed before it hits the ground. Conversely, throwing from a lower elevation can reduce the distance, as the disc will have less time to accelerate. Players should consider the elevation when selecting their discs and planning their shots.

Obstacles, such as trees, bushes, and buildings, can block the flight path of a disc and limit its distance. Players must learn to navigate around these obstacles by using different throwing techniques and disc types. For example, a player may use a disc with a lower speed and more stability to throw around a tree, or they may use a forehand throw to get around a bush. By understanding how obstacles affect the flight distance of discs, players can improve their accuracy and distance.

In addition to wind, elevation, and obstacles, other environmental factors can also impact the flight distance of discs. For example, humidity can affect the grip and release of the disc, while temperature can influence the disc's speed and stability. Players should be aware of these factors and adjust their throws accordingly to achieve the best possible distance and control.

To maximize their distance, players should practice throwing in various environmental conditions and learn how to adapt their techniques to each situation. They should also experiment with different disc types and weights to find the ones that perform best in different conditions. By understanding and adapting to environmental factors, players can improve their disc golf skills and achieve greater distances on the course.
